【问题标题】:Thumbnailator how to write resulting thumbnail to a separate folderThumbnailator 如何将生成的缩略图写入单独的文件夹
【发布时间】:2013-06-12 18:58:21
【问题描述】:

我正在使用thumbnailator java lib通过这一行代码生成上传图片的缩略图

Thumbnails.of(bigFileName+fileExtn)
    .size(160, 160)
    .toFile(new File(newFolderName + thumbnailFileName + fileExtn));

在创建新文件之前,我得到了一个FileNotFoundException

但是当我将文件保存到 thumbs 文件夹然后用缩略图文件覆盖它时,它可以工作。如何将缩略图写入不存在的目录?

【问题讨论】:

  • newFolderNamethumbnailFileNamefileExtn 到底是什么?你有没有可能忘记文件夹和文件名之间的分隔符? new File(newFolderName, thumbnailFileName + "." + fileExtn) 在我看来比你的代码更合理。
  • 那些是字符串,我将它们连接起来以创建文件路径。我同意文件名和扩展名之间有一个分隔符。我的问题是我无法将生成的缩略图保存到其他文件夹。我想将缩略图存储在不同的文件夹中我从这里 code.google.com/p/thumbnailator/wiki/Examples 获得示例

标签: java thumbnails


【解决方案1】:

您可能忘记了 newFolderNamethumbnailFileName 之间的斜线,但除非您告诉我们它们的内容,否则我们无法确定。

【讨论】:

    猜你喜欢
    • 2012-12-08
    • 2019-10-14
    • 2013-01-17
    • 1970-01-01
    • 1970-01-01
    • 2013-03-24
    • 2014-09-15
    • 2011-03-27
    • 1970-01-01
    相关资源
    最近更新 更多